Solution conformation of longifolene and its precursor by NMR and ab initio calculations.

Gopal Subramaniam1, Sasan Karimi, David Phillips.   

Abstract

We describe the conformation and stereospecific 1H and 13C chemical shift assignments of longifolene 1 and its penultimate precursor 2 through the combined use of ab initio calculations and experimental NMR techniques. The predicted stable conformation for both compounds was similar and adopts a twisted chair conformation at the seven-membered ring where C4 lies on top of the exocyclic double bond. The calculated chemical shifts for the stable conformation agree well with the experimental values. Copyright 2006 John Wiley & Sons, Ltd.
